Output eb1a19da957cac65b7098da7bc520d698aab81a409ae2ea63edeb6b5092e752d:13

value
79660987151
script pubkey
OP_0 OP_PUSHBYTES_20 201d81489c33064139991ce25ff993fc8b449e55
address
tb1qyqwczjyuxvryzwvern39l7vnlj95f8j4u0xvp7
transaction
eb1a19da957cac65b7098da7bc520d698aab81a409ae2ea63edeb6b5092e752d
confirmations
59034
spent
true